Clinical Study on the Immune Response Characteristics of Novel Coronavirus and Influenza Virus Infection
Sponsor: Zhongnan Hospital
Summary
This is an open-label, prospective observational study in people 18 years of age and older designed to track changes in the dynamics of the respiratory and peripheral blood immune response in people infected with influenza virus and new coronaviruses, and to resolve the characteristics of the virus-induced natural immune response.

Interventions
Nasal swab/Nasopharyngeal swab/Blood sample collection
Collect nasal or nasopharyngeal swab samples, 15ml anticoagulant samples and 3ml procoagulant samples, as well as 2ml blood samples for blood routine testing and C-reactive protein testing
